Le Caribou Lodge est situé à Bracebridge, en Ontario, au Canada, à l'adresse 1200 Caribou Rd, P1L 1X1. Il s'agit d'un complexe hÎtelier spacieux et accueillant, proposant un large éventail de services et de commodités pour les voyageurs et les résidents locaux. Le télépour le Caribou Lodge est le 7056455634, et vous pouvez également visiter leur site web cariboulodgemuskoka.com pour obtenir plus d'informations sur les tarifs, les disponibilités et les offres spéciales.

Le complexe hĂŽtelier du Caribou Lodge propose une gamme d'installations et de services de luxe, y compris des chambres modernes et confortables, un restaurant gastronomique, une piscine extĂ©rieure, un centre de fitness, un spa et des terrains de golf. Les clients peuvent Ă©galement profiter d'activitĂ©s de loisirs et de sports nautiques dans la rĂ©gion environnante, notamment la pĂȘche, la canoĂ«, la randonnĂ©e et le ski d'Ă©tĂ©.
